TICKET-4821: Connection failures to Vendrix upstream API. The Quillhop billing service saw 400+ timeouts overnight; retries amplified load and tripped alerts. Proposal: add a circuit breaker in the Fernbridge gateway — open after 5 consecutive failures, half-open probe every 30s. Owner: Dalia. Target: this sprint. Blocked on confirming which datastore holds breaker state; we'll reuse the existing ops cluster. To reproduce the failure locally, point the gateway at the staging replica using the connection string below.

primary connection of kawig-fajeg = mongodb://briwyn_svc:uD43tLovkUGBgI@db-b68c.ordinsys.example:5432/frawyn

### TICKET-1142: Idempotency keys ignored on payment retries

Welcome aboard! Here's an easy-ish one to start. When a payment to the Tollbridge gateway times out and the client retries with the same idempotency key, we sometimes double-charge. Repro: start a payment on staging, kill the connection mid-flight, retry with the identical key, and check the ledger — two entries appear. Expected: one. Suspect the key cache expires too early. To call staging, authenticate with the token below.

login token, tagef-tagep: eyJhbGciOiJIUzI1NiIsInR5cCI6IkpXVCJ9.eyJzdWIiOiIBXyeYEoalzIn0.6TI7VhOJMHm9

Subject: Franchise Agreement — Quick Heads-Up

Hi all — the Tamworth Grill franchise agreement is basically done. Royalties land at 5.5%, territory covers the whole Ellsmere corridor, ten-year term with renewal options. Legal wants one more pass on the exit clauses, then we sign Friday. Before the board sees the deck, one piece of context is worth flagging here.

internal memo for kafof-tadup: Headcount on the Juleth team goes from 44 to 91 by the end of May. Gross margin on Juleth came in at 20 percent against a plan of 64 percent.

Welcome aboard. Quick notes on the Hollowpine notification fan-out. Backpressure kicks in at 5k queued events per shard; the Drumlin broker sheds low-priority pushes first. Do not raise shard limits without checking consumer lag — last quarter's incident came from exactly that. Release cadence is weekly, Thursdays. Promotion requires a signed manifest; the verifier rejects anything else. Rollbacks are manifest reverts, fast and safe. Keep the dashboards open during flips. Deploys are authorized with the key below.

deploy key for kagup-bawig: bky9_ZMq28eTw9